Product Description

The Frigidaire 316462865 Range Electronic Controller receives user input, processes it, and regulates electrical signals to the heating elements to determine oven temperature and heat functions. For monitoring and adjusting cooking operations to achieve accurate performance, it fits within the control panel of compatible range models and functions as the central hub.

What maintenance is required for the Frigidaire 316462865 Electronic Controller?

Regularly wipe the range controller with a soft, dry cloth to prevent dust buildup. Avoid using water or harsh cleaners to prevent electrical damage. Check connections periodically to ensure secure installation and proper operation. Always disconnect power before inspecting or handling the unit.

What are common issues with the Frigidaire 316462865 Electronic Controller?

  • Unresponsive touchpad or buttons.
  • Erratic or flickering display.
  • Oven or burner not heating correctly.
  • Error codes appearing intermittently.

Installation Steps

Step1: Disconnect power at breaker and verify no voltage.

Step2: Remove range back panel to access controller area.

Step3: Label and disconnect wiring harnesses carefully to avoid incorrect reconnection.

Step4: Install new electronic controller and secure mounting screws firmly.

Step5: Reconnect wiring, reassemble panel, restore power, and test operation functions.
